In the "RAPID Instructions, Functions and Data types" manual and others I see references to using registers ("Add reg1, 3;") but I can't find a description of those registers anywhere. Can someone point me to where I can learn about those?

reg1,reg2,... reg5 are built in variables for assigning numeric values. They are located in a system module named 'USER.SYS' and the module is loaded automatically when you start the controller.0
-
Yes, they are numeric datatypes, NUM. As with any of the predefined datatypes, you are free to create your own, call them what you like, and store them wherever you need to. They can be either local or global, and of the VAR, CONST or PERS type.Lee Justice0
